The fourth episode of Devils Season 1 starts off with an intense scene where the police have raided Massimo's apartment, targeting him as the main suspect for the Hackattack scandal. He's put in a very difficult position and is determined to prove his innocence. Meanwhile, the other traders at NYL are worried and stressed as their own personal lives start to collide with the company.
Maggie is one such trader who is struggling to keep up with NYL's hectic schedule while also trying to manage her personal life. She's a single mother and is struggling to cope with the recent tragedy she's faced. She is also starting to feel left out at work, as most of the other traders, including Massimo, have formed a tight-knit group. She decides to take matters into her own hands and invites the group out for a night of drinking and bonding.
Massimo, who is already preoccupied with his legal troubles, isn't too keen on the idea of going out. However, he eventually decides to join the group, and everyone has a great time. It's a much-needed break from the stress of NYL's hectic schedule and Massimo's legal battles.
Another trader, Oliver, is struggling with his own personal issues. He's gay and is worried about how his sexuality may affect his career at NYL. He confides in Massimo, who assures him that his sexuality doesn't matter, and that he should focus on his work. Oliver appreciates Massimo's support and becomes more confident in himself.
Back at NYL, Sofia, the Head of Trading, is concerned about the company's future. NYL's stock has taken a significant hit due to the recent scandal, and they need to make a big move to regain investor confidence. She enlists Massimo's help to come up with a plan, and he suggests they use a new algorithm he's been working on to predict the market more accurately. Sofia is hesitant at first, but eventually agrees to let him try it out.
The episode ends with Massimo facing a tough decision. He's been offered a deal by the prosecutor that would secure his release from custody, but it would mean betraying someone close to him. He's torn between doing what's best for him and doing what's right, and it's unclear what his decision will be.
